- The distance between Bom J. Do Piaui, Brazil and Piura, Peru is approximately 4,047 km or 2,515 mi.
- To reach Bom J. Do Piaui in this distance one would set out from Piura bearing 98.3° or E and follow the great circles arc to approach Bom J. Do Piaui bearing 93.6° or E .
- Bom J. Do Piaui has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w) whereas Piura has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- Bom J. Do Piaui is in or near the tropical dry forest biome whereas Piura is in or near the subtropical desert scrub bi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 2 °C (3.6°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 2.6 °C (4.7°F) less in Bom J. Do Piaui. The continentality subtype is truly hyperoceanic for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1040.3 mm (41 in) more which is equivalent to 1040.3 l/m² (25.53 US gal/ft²) or 10,403,000 l/ha (1,112,150 US gal/ac) more. About 10 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 1° lower in Bom J. Do Piaui than in Piura.
